preparing gene transfer assayFollowing Juliens advices and references (....), we founded that b. Subtilis was a good candidate for our gene transfer assay. Even more since we had already strains: there are 3 strains in IGEM2011 glycerol stocks: BSPY79: wild type. SB513: Kan resistant. (stored as S10) SB473: CM resistant. (stroed as S11) Baback is worried that BSPY79 is contaminated. To ckeck it and to obtain a non contaminated new glycerol stock; Analytical digest of pMG.004 miniprep from 18/7/12Expected:
